About Windermere Jetty Museum

Windermere Jetty Museum sits on the lakeshore at Rayrigg Road, within walking distance of Bowness Pier. The museum explores more than 200 years of boating on Windermere through historic vessels, interactive interpretation, changing exhibitions and views into its working conservation workshop and wet dock.

Depending on the programme, visitors may also find heritage boat experiences, family activities and events. The site includes a café and gift shop.
